When estimating a gas fireplace project, several variables shift the final number. The type of unit—whether you choose a direct vent, vent-free, or an insert—plays a big role. You also have to account for the labor required to run new gas lines or update venting through your walls and roof. Customizing the surround, including stone, tile, or a new mantel, adds to the material costs. If you are converting an existing wood-burning fireplace, the complexity of the chimney liner installation will impact the total. Exact pricing confirmed free on the call.
Summer is the smartest time to plan a new fireplace installation or replacement. Because contractors are not dealing with the winter rush, you often have more flexibility with scheduling appointments. It is the perfect opportunity to renovate your fireplace surround or upgrade to a more efficient model while you aren't reliant on it for daily heat.
